An experienced Clearwater child support attorney

Regardless of how you feel about your ex during a divorce, there is one thing you can always agree on — your children need to be taken care of. However, determining how much financial support a child may need is something you may be unable to agree on outside of the courtroom. For this reason, Florida has adopted a set of guidelines for judges to use in order to determine how much child support should be awarded during a divorce.

I can help you ensure that your children are cared for by setting up child support provisions in a separation agreement entered before a divorce. I can also file support petitions and enforcement orders in court. After a divorce has been finalized, I can also help you modify your child support payments if your financial situation changes.
